The Swiss legal frame for payroll administration

In Switzerland, the duty to keep accounts stems from art. 957 ff. of the Code of Obligations. Legal entities (Sàrl, SA) and sole proprietorships with at least CHF 500,000 in revenue keep full accounts: balance sheet, income statement and notes. Below that threshold, a simplified record of income, expenses and assets is sufficient.

Salaries and social contributions: the rates to know

A Swiss salary reads in three columns: gross, employee social deductions, employer contributions. Confusing them distorts cost prices — and quotes from businesses in Schmitten (GR).

A thirteenth salary, where agreed, is accrued month by month — forget it and December reveals a charge of one-twelfth of the payroll, in Schmitten (GR) as everywhere.

Frequently asked questions

When must a business register for VAT?

As soon as its worldwide annual turnover reaches CHF 100,000 (CHF 250,000 for non-profit sports or cultural associations). Below that, voluntary registration remains possible and often makes sense to reclaim input VAT on investments. The threshold is federal: it applies in Schmitten (GR) as everywhere in Switzerland.

What are the current Swiss VAT rates?

Since 1 January 2024: 8.1% (standard), 2.6% (reduced — for example food and medicines) and 3.8% (accommodation). Returns must be filed and paid within 60 days after the period ends (quarterly under the effective method, semi-annually under the net tax rate method).
